Consideration of the relevant area

Every two years, the Authority must review its determination of the ‘relevant area’ for the purposes of admissions consultation. This requires consultation with all schools in Rotherham, together with all primary schools lying within 1 mile of any border and all secondary schools lying within 3 miles. Since the inception of this requirement the determined area has been the whole of the Rotherham borough. There have been no previous objections to this and no change to the ‘relevant area’ is proposed for consultation on admissions in 2024/25.

The admission criteria for LA maintained community and controlled schools for 2023/24 is shown below. (There are no proposed changes for 2024/25).

Governing Bodies/Academy Trusts should note that the below criteria in accordance with the Admissions Code 2021 will be adopted by all maintained schools as their admissions criteria. 

Schools/Academies which are their own admissions authority are advised that they may wish to continue to adopt the policy in full set by the LA as their admissions policy for 2024/25.  However, this must be personalised as the admissions policy for that particular own admission authority school and must follow the consultation and publication process as detailed above in accordance with the Admissions Code 2021.

It should be noted that for a number of years the DfE has given priority to looked after children and previously looked after children which also includes those children who appear (to the admissions authority) to have been in state care outside of England and ceased to be in care as a result of being adopted.
